Explanation :

1. The provisions related to Panchayati Raj have been discussed in the original Constitution under Part 9 by the 73rd Constitutional Amendment Act, 1992 (Article 243). Part 9, under the heading ‘Panchayats’, contains provisions related to Panchayati Raj up to Articles 243-243O (243-243O).

2. Panchayati Raj Day is celebrated every year on 24 April in India as the foundation of democracy.

Explanation :

1. The process of nomination of Rajya Sabha members has been adopted in the Indian Constitution.

2. According to Article 80 of the Indian Constitution, the President can nominate 12 members to the Rajya Sabha.

3. These members should also be from amongst persons having special knowledge or practical experience in the fields of literature, science, art and social service.
